Average FPS: resolution vs quality settings
| Ultra | High | Medium | Low | |
|---|---|---|---|---|
| 4K Ultra HD | 70 | 76 | 118 | 151 |
| 1440p QHD | 116 | 121 | 193 | 211 |
| 1080p Full HD | 155 | 168 | 218 | 235 |
Cell color: green is 120+ FPS, teal is 60+, amber is 30+, red is below 30.

FPS Benchmarks by Resolution & Settings
Performance data for AMD Ryzen 5 3600 + NVIDIA GeForce RTX 4060 in Inside
| Resolution | Settings | Avg FPS |
|---|---|---|
| 3840x2160 | Low | 151.1 |
| 3840x2160 | Medium | 118.3 |
| 3840x2160 | High | 75.6 |
| 3840x2160 | Ultra | 70.0 |
| 2560x1440 | Low | 210.9 |
| 2560x1440 | Medium | 192.5 |
| 2560x1440 | High | 120.9 |
| 2560x1440 | Ultra | 116.4 |
| 1920x1080 | Low | 235.3 |
| 1920x1080 | Medium | 217.6 |
| 1920x1080 | High | 168.1 |
| 1920x1080 | Ultra | 155.4 |
